    why is that obvious ??
    Perth -3.5 at home is rightfully so, they are 3-3 at .500 with losing streak, everybody have figured them out after years of
    success. NZ on other hand is 7-1 red hot & rolling, they are just playing great basketball, Cedric Jackson lead the league in
    steal and assist while their forward M Vukona 2nd in league leader with rebound; so this tell us that these guys are consistent
    day in day out production for a 7-1 record, especially have a good depth with their back court. I think at least NZ know how to play road game, they will push the ball hard for earlier lead in
    the half, I think NZ +1.5 is the play.

    Worth to note NZ's forward Will Hudson maybe out but had traveled with the team to the game.

    I am rolling with NZ +1.5 at 1st half x 3 unit

    agree, NZ feels like a square dog.

    Prime spot for a big cats bounce back but they've got some issues that run deeper than effort ect. They're really struggling with their half court offence and relying way too much on Knight and Lisch to fill it up. Space and pace is the key for the cats but the Breakers are playing stronger 'd' this season.
